Selling my 09 Super Glide, it has been garage kept since purchased new from Shelton's HD.
The dealer installed a Stage 1 screaming eagle kit, Sundowner two up seat, (quick release) Windshield, Luggage rack, large pad sissy bar, High flow filter, Screaming Eagle pipes, and fuel mapping. You could not ask for better performance! I installed Mini Apes with longer cables/hose, Progressive front springs and Progressive 412's in the rear, I can only wish my Street glide was that comfortable. It comes with two seats, Sundowner and the one or two up stock seat, forward controls currently installed and mid controls in a box. Bike is in mint condition, just twist and go!

Zero Motorcycles Promotes Askenazi to CTO
Tue, 24 May 2011Zero Motorcycles has promoted Abe Askenazi to the position of chief technology officer. A former Buell engineer, Askenazi joined Zero Motorcycles in 2010 as vice president of engineering where he played a vital role in developing the company’s 2011 line-up, overhauling over 80% of Zero’s existing electric motorcycle line-up while adding the Zero XU and street legal versions of the Zero X and Zero MX in just 10 months on the job. “Abe’s ability to effectively execute on an aggressive product development plan, select the best new technologies and rally his team is remarkable.
Motus Hires Former H-D Test Rider + Video
Wed, 09 Apr 2014Bruce Edmiston was a Harley-Davidson test rider for over 20 years. In that time, he estimates he’s racked up well north of 500,000 miles on a wide variety of motorcycles from many different parts of the world. He retired from Harley-Davidson in 2009, but the prospect of helping Motus develop an all-American sport-tourer was just the opportunity he needed to come out of retirement and utilize his test riding expertise.
